The Food and Drug Administration (FDA) has recently granted approval for a groundbreaking clinical trial utilizing gene-edited pig livers. This significant development marks a pivotal moment in medical research as scientists strive to find innovative solutions for patients suffering from sudden liver failure.

The approved trial is designed to investigate the efficacy of gene-edited pig livers in providing temporary support to individuals grappling with acute liver failure. With approximately 35,000 patients facing hospitalization each year in the United States alone due to liver failure, this trial carries immense potential in addressing a critical medical need.

Liver failure, whether sudden or chronic, poses substantial challenges to patients and healthcare providers alike. For individuals experiencing acute liver failure, the window of opportunity for intervention is often narrow, making effective treatment options all the more urgent. By utilizing gene-editing technology to tailor pig livers for potential human compatibility, researchers aim to bridge this gap and offer a novel approach to supporting patients in dire need.

The concept of utilizing animal organs, known as xenotransplantation, has long been explored as a potential solution to the shortage of human organs available for transplantation. In this trial, gene editing plays a key role in priming pig livers to function more effectively within the human body, thereby enhancing the likelihood of successful integration and support.
